The SOMC-1403-102G is a thick film resistor network manufactured by Vishay. These resistor networks are designed to provide a compact and efficient solution where multiple resistors are needed in a circuit. The 'SOMC' denotes a Small Outline Molded Chip package, which is ideal for saving board space. The '102G' indicates the resistance value, where '102' translates to 1000 Ohms (10 x 10^2) and 'G' likely represents the tolerance.
